An In-Depth Look at the Experience

The Setting: Treviso’s Kitchen in a Local Home

This class is held in the warm, inviting kitchen of a local Cesareina—an accomplished home cook who treats guests like family. The setting isn’t a bustling commercial cooking school but a genuine private home that offers a real taste of Italian life. The host, Maria A., received high praise for her warmth and teaching skills, making guests feel comfortable from the start. One reviewer mentioned her helpful hints, even for those familiar with Italian cooking, which suggests a friendly, patient approach.

The Itinerary: What to Expect During Your 3 Hours

The experience typically lasts around three hours, and you’ll probably start by getting to know your hosts and choosing whether to focus more on pizza, tiramisù, or both. Since it’s a private class, the instructor can adapt based on your skill level and interests.

Making the Pizza: You’ll learn how to prepare the dough—possibly from a family recipe—and get tips on shaping and baking it to perfection. Expect to work hands-on, kneading, tossing, and topping your pizza with fresh ingredients. The goal? To craft a pie that rivals those from Italy’s top pizzerias. One guest noted that even with prior experience, they picked up new helpful hints and tricks.

Creating the Tiramisù: Next, you’ll whip up the classic Italian dessert from scratch. This involves preparing mascarpone, layering ladyfingers, and embellishing with cocoa powder. The host’s watchful guidance ensures you capture the right consistency and presentation, resulting in a luscious, creamy dessert.

The Meal & Wine: After cooking, the highlight is sharing your homemade dishes during a meal—either lunch or dinner—paired with local wines. The reviews highlight the excellent wine selection, which complements the food beautifully, adding to the relaxed, celebratory atmosphere.

Practical Considerations & Booking

This tour is priced at $174.56 per person, which might seem steep but is justified by the private, customized nature, and the meal included. It’s best booked approximately 42 days in advance, reflecting its popularity among travelers seeking authentic culinary encounters. The activity is accessible via public transportation, and its duration—about three hours—is perfect for a morning or afternoon activity.
